This morning on the outgoing tide, the water temp at the Rt #35 bridge was 62 degrees. Up river at the old hospital area, the water temp was 73-75 degrees. Guess where all of the fluke were active??? Yep, in the warmer water between the canal and the Rt #70 bridge. There were lots of short fluke in this area with a sprinkling of legal fluke if you were patient and worked through the shorts. The other good news was that the holiday boat traffic had not yet developed as of this morning. Incidentally, Clark's Landing is NOT selling killes as live bait. Their pump broke, and the store manager may not get it fixed this season...rats. All of my fluke were caught this morning using a Gulp new penny shrimp lure.
